fragrant ash vs Natal Red Rock Hare
Fraxinus cuspidata compared with Pronolagus crassicaudatus
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| fragrant ash | Natal Red Rock Hare |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lamiales (Lamiales) | Lagomorpha (Rabbits & Hares) |
| Family | Oleaceae | Leporidae (Rabbits & Hares) |
| Genus | Fraxinus | Pronolagus |
| Species | Fraxinus cuspidata | Pronolagus crassicaudatus |
